Miss Bethani, Owner/Director
Bethani started dancing at the age of three. She received her training in ballet, tap, jazz, lyrical, modern, hip hop, contemporary and acro at dance studios in the South Jersey and Philadelphia areas. She has competed in numerous regional and national competitions, performed in yearly recitals, fundraisers and community service performances. She has also had the opportunity to attend dance intensives and continues to take classes in New York City. Bethani began teaching various styles of dance in 2015 and has choreographed many award winning competition dances at the regional and national level. Bethani is also a certified ADTA acro teacher, her acro program includes learning flexibility, core strength and tumbling skills. Bethani’s program teaches dancers how to incorporate these skills into any style of dance for the beginner, intermediate and advanced level. After 7 years of teaching dance, Bethani took over as the studio owner of Platinum Acro & Dance in 2022. Under her guidance, dancers have continued to foster their love for dance and evolve as dancers. She pushes each and every student to be their best and try hard in everything they do. She also has led our competition team to win multiple high level awards and looks forward to seeing what each new year will bring for our dance family.
